Minorfern Ltd in Chesterfield is seeking a dedicated team member for customer service. In this hands-on role, you'll engage with customers, assist them in finding parts, and ensure a smooth operation of the branch.

Previous experience isn't necessary as training will be provided. What matters is your positive attitude, reliable nature, and a passion for teamwork.

The role offers a competitive salary and additional benefits.

How to prepare for a job interview at Minorfern Ltd

Know Your Customer Support Basics

Make sure you're familiar with the key skills in customer support, like active listening and empathy. Expect questions on how to handle difficult customers or resolve common issues – we might want to hear how you’d approach a real-life scenario, so think of a few examples where you showcased these skills.

Brush Up on the Tools

Familiarise yourself with common customer support tools like Zendesk or Freshdesk. Even if you haven't used them before, understanding how they work will show Minorfern Ltd that you’re proactive and willing to learn. They might ask about your experience with similar software or how you'd adapt quickly to new tools.

Show Your Willingness to Learn

As a trainee, emphasising your desire to learn and grow is crucial. Think about what you hope to gain from this experience at Minorfern Ltd and be ready to discuss how you plan to develop your skills in customer support. Demonstrating a positive attitude and openness to feedback can go a long way!

Prepare for Role-Playing

In customer support interviews, it's fairly common to have a role-playing exercise where you'll need to handle a customer query. Practice your approach not just in resolving issues, but also in how you communicate clearly and professionally. This is your chance to shine, so don’t hesitate to showcase your verbal skills!
